EPC contract awarded for 10MW Sarawak green hydrogen plant

Seoul-headquartered ChloroPlant has been awarded a contract by a Singaporean clean energy investor to design, construct and operate a 10MW green hydrogen plant in Sarawak, Malaysia. Valued at around $17 million, the EPC contract from H1Hydro could see the first phase of the project enter...
